COQUIMBO [CHILE]: An earthquake of magnitude 6.2 struck near the city of Coquimbo in Chile on Thursday, the European-Mediterranean Seismological Centre (EMSC) said.

The quake was at a depth of 60 km (37.28 miles), the EMSC added.
